On Planet X, Arthur throws a ball upwards at 26.5 m/s. If the ball rises and falls back into his hand 24.0 s after the throw, what is the is the gravitational acceleration of this planet?

    Taking in account the conservation of movement, the speed of throw should be the same as when it comes back to the same spot (\(v_i=v_f\)). Then, you can use one of the UARM equations :


    image.png


    With the value of time, you can calculate a, the acceleration.
